Haryana forms panel to amend agriculture market Act

Haryana forms panel to amend agriculture market Act ​ By IANS | Published on ​ Sat, Mar 13 2021 18:51 IST | ​ 2 Views Gian Chand Gupta.. Image Source: IANS News Chandigarh, March 13 : Haryana Assembly Speaker Gian Chand Gupta has constituted a five-member committee to share valuable suggestions relating to repeal or make amendment in the Haryana Agricultural Produce Markets Act of 1961, it was announced on Saturday. The five-member committee comprise Kiran Choudhary, Abhe Singh Yadav, Ram Kumar Gautam, Bharat Bhushan Batra and Sudhir Kumar Singla. As per the notification, the committee would share its suggestions and recommendations regarding the disputes between the farmers and contract farming sponsors arising out of contract farming agreement that bar jurisdiction of the civil court.

Congress, BJP spar over farmer agitation

Chandigarh, March 8 Noisy scenes were witnessed in the Assembly during a discussion on the Governor’s Address on Monday as Opposition members led by Gita Bhukkal of the Congress attacked the government on the farmers’ protest and BJP MLAs, including ministers Kanwar Pal Gujjar and JP Dalal, accused the Congress of misguiding farmers. Protest not in state’s interest The protest at the Delhi borders is not in the interests of the state. I get calls not to visit villages in my segment. We cannot even visit our constituencies, what to speak of working for people. Devender Babli, JJP MLA

China hand , SYL protest, death remark — how Haryana agri minister loves to target farmers

Text Size: A+ Chandigarh: With pressure mounting on Manohar Lal Khattar over the farmers’ agitation spreading across the state, the Haryana chief minister is having to contend with another issue — his Agriculture Minister Jai Parkash Dalal who has been a source of constant embarrassment. Ever since farmers took to the streets in September, Dalal has looked to deride the movement, only to land himself and his government in a soup on every occasion.  He was at it again last Saturday, when he sparked another controversy by his remarks on farmers who lost their lives while camping at the Delhi borders.
